The Halton Hills Sports Hall of Fame honoured five outstanding athletes Wednesday night. Making up the class of 2025 were Neil Cotton, Bob Donker, Jan Popiel, Trevor Ritchie and Daryl Veltman.

The Head for the Hills Craft Beverage Festival hosted an Open House Tuesday evening to talk about the upcoming 10th Anniversary edition of the popular festival on Sept 13 2025. Over the past nine years, the event has raised over $570,000 for deserving local charities. All thanks to the collaboration of all five Halton Hills service clubs: Kin, Kiwanis, Lions, Optimist and Rotary, and hundreds of volunteers each year.

The Rotary Club of Georgetown was happy to participate in the Coldest Night of the Year walk. Thanks to our sponsors, we raised $1,295 to help the community. Congratulations to the event organizers and all the other teams and participants in helping the event surpass its $60,000 goal. Funds raised go towards the Georgetown Breadbasket and Links2Care.
